feat: add resume mode and idempotent behavior to /simulate/trigger endpoint
BREAKING CHANGE: end_date is now required and cannot be null/empty
New Features:
- Resume mode: Set start_date to null to continue from last completed date per model
- Idempotent by default: Skip already-completed dates with replace_existing=false
- Per-model independence: Each model resumes from its own last completed date
- Cold start handling: If no data exists in resume mode, runs only end_date as single day
API Changes:
- start_date: Now optional (null enables resume mode)
- end_date: Now REQUIRED (cannot be null or empty string)
- replace_existing: New optional field (default: false for idempotent behavior)
Implementation:
- Added JobManager.get_last_completed_date_for_model() method
- Added JobManager.get_completed_model_dates() method
- Updated create_job() to support model_day_filter for selective task creation
- Fixed bug with start_date=None in price data checks
Documentation:
- Updated API_REFERENCE.md with complete examples and behavior matrix
- Updated QUICK_START.md with resume mode examples
- Updated docs/user-guide/using-the-api.md
- Added CHANGELOG_NEW_API.md with migration guide
- Updated all integration tests for new schema
- Updated client library examples (Python, TypeScript)
Migration:
- Old: {"start_date": "2025-01-16"}
- New: {"start_date": "2025-01-16", "end_date": "2025-01-16"}
- Resume: {"start_date": null, "end_date": "2025-01-31"}
See CHANGELOG_NEW_API.md for complete details.

# API Schema Update - Resume Mode & Idempotent Behavior
|
||||
|
||||
## Summary
|
||||
|
||||
Updated the `/simulate/trigger` endpoint to support three new use cases:
|
||||
1. **Resume mode**: Continue simulations from last completed date per model
|
||||
2. **Idempotent behavior**: Skip already-completed dates by default
|
||||
3. **Explicit date ranges**: Clearer API contract with required `end_date`
|
||||
|
||||
## Breaking Changes
|
||||
|
||||
### Request Schema
|
||||
|
||||
**Before:**
|
||||
```json
|
||||
{
|
||||
"start_date": "2025-10-01", // Required
|
||||
"end_date": "2025-10-02", // Optional (defaulted to start_date)
|
||||
"models": ["gpt-5"] // Optional
|
||||
}
|
||||
```
|
||||
|
||||
**After:**
|
||||
```json
|
||||
{
|
||||
"start_date": "2025-10-01", // Optional (null for resume mode)
|
||||
"end_date": "2025-10-02", // REQUIRED (cannot be null/empty)
|
||||
"models": ["gpt-5"], // Optional
|
||||
"replace_existing": false // NEW: Optional (default: false)
|
||||
}
|
||||
```
|
||||
|
||||
### Key Changes
|
||||
|
||||
1. **`end_date` is now REQUIRED**
|
||||
- Cannot be `null` or empty string
|
||||
- Must always be provided
|
||||
- For single-day simulation, set `start_date` == `end_date`
|
||||
|
||||
2. **`start_date` is now OPTIONAL**
|
||||
- Can be `null` or omitted to enable resume mode
|
||||
- When `null`, each model resumes from its last completed date
|
||||
- If no data exists (cold start), uses `end_date` as single-day simulation
|
||||
|
||||
3. **NEW `replace_existing` field**
|
||||
- `false` (default): Skip already-completed model-days (idempotent)
|
||||
- `true`: Re-run all dates even if previously completed
|
||||
|
||||
## Use Cases
|
||||
|
||||
### 1. Explicit Date Range
|
||||
```bash
|
||||
curl -X POST http://localhost:8080/simulate/trigger \
|
||||
